Area contextNeighborhood Overview – New Leadership Charter School (Springfield, MA)
New Leadership Charter School is situated in the eastern part of Springfield, Massachusetts, a city rich in history and cultural attractions. Located off Ashland Avenue, the school benefits from its proximity to major thoroughfares, offering accessible routes for visitors. The primary access point for many will be Interstate 91, which connects Springfield to Hartford, CT, to the south and Northampton, MA, to the north. Route 291, a key connector within the Springfield area, is also nearby, facilitating travel to and from different city sectors.
For those flying in, Bradley International Airport (BDL) in Windsor Locks, Connecticut, is the closest major airport, approximately a 30-40 minute drive from the school depending on traffic. Albany International Airport (ALB) in New York is another option, though generally a longer drive. Within Springfield, public transportation is available via the Greater Springfield Transit Authority (GSTA), with bus routes serving areas near Ashland Avenue. However, for convenience, particularly for team travel or those with specific schedules, driving or utilizing rideshare services is often preferred.
Navigating Springfield requires awareness of peak traffic times, especially during weekday commutes. To avoid congestion, aim to arrive at the school at least 30-45 minutes before any scheduled event, particularly for games or important gatherings. Utilizing GPS navigation is highly recommended, as it can alert you to real-time traffic conditions and suggest alternative routes. Parking is typically available on-site or in designated nearby areas, but it's wise to confirm specific parking arrangements with the school or event organizer in advance, especially for larger events.

Forest Park is one of Springfield's crown jewels, a vast urban park designed by Frederick Law Olmsted. It boasts more than 700 acres of rolling hills, meadows, and wooded areas. Visitors can enjoy walking trails, playgrounds, a duck pond, and open fields perfect for recreation or relaxation. The park hosts numerous events throughout the year, including concerts and festivals. Its sheer size and variety of landscapes make it a perfect spot for an afternoon of exploration, whether you're looking for active pursuits or a quiet place to unwind. The park is easily accessible and offers a refreshing natural contrast to urban surroundings.

Springfield Museums
The Springfield Museums complex on Federal Street houses five distinct museums under one roof, offering a rich cultural experience for all ages. Highlights include the Springfield Science Museum with its planetarium, the George Walter Vincent Smith Art Museum known for its Japanese art collection, and the Wood Museum of Innovation and Invention. The Michele and Donald D’Amour Museum of Fine Arts and the Springfield History Museum are also part of this comprehensive institution. It’s an excellent destination for educational exploration, artistic appreciation, and family fun, providing hours of engaging content.

Weather & Seasons at New Leadership Charter School
- Winter: Winter in Springfield typically brings cold temperatures, with average highs in the 30s Fahrenheit. Snowfall is common, often requiring adjustments to travel plans and event timing. Visitors should pack warm layers, including heavy coats, hats, gloves, and waterproof footwear. Indoor activities are highly recommended during this season, and driving conditions can be hazardous, especially after snowstorms.
- Spring & early summer: Spring and early summer offer pleasant, milder weather as temperatures gradually rise into the 50s and 60s Fahrenheit. This is an excellent time for outdoor events and exploring the city's parks. Lightweight jackets or sweaters are usually sufficient for cooler mornings and evenings. Hydration becomes more important as temperatures warm, and it's advisable to pack sunscreen for outdoor activities.
- Mid-summer: Mid-summer months (July and August) are characterized by warm to hot and humid conditions, with temperatures often in the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it. Outdoor events can be comfortable in the early morning or late afternoon, but midday heat can be intense. Light, breathable clothing is essential, and visitors should prioritize staying hydrated and using sun protection. Afternoon thunderstorms are also possible.
- Fall season: Fall brings crisp air and beautiful foliage, with temperatures typically ranging from the 40s to 60s Fahrenheit. This season is ideal for enjoying the outdoors before winter sets in. Layering clothing is recommended, as mornings can be cool and afternoons pleasant. It's a comfortable time for attending events, though occasional rain showers are not uncommon.
- Rain & snow: Rain is possible year-round in Springfield, with heavier periods often occurring in spring and fall. Snow is a significant factor in winter, with accumulations that can affect transportation and outdoor activities. Always check weather forecasts and local travel advisories before heading out, especially during winter months or periods of heavy precipitation. Indoor contingency plans are always a wise consideration for any event.
